Volume 440: debated on Thursday 17 July 1947

The text on this page has been created from Hansard archive content, it may contain typographical errors.

asked the Minister of Health whether he is aware that the General Nursing Council circularised hospital authorities in April urging that arrangements should be made for the resi- dence of all student nurses within their training schools; and whether this is in accordance with the policy of his Department.

I am sending the non. Member a copy of the General Nursing Council's circular, from which he will see that where student nurses cannot be accommodated in the training school and suitable accommodation outside is available, the Council do not object to student nurses being "non resident." This matter is one which is left by statute for decision by the General Nursing Council.
